点击add按钮以后会返回一个token,将这个token保存,如果弄没了是不能再次查看的。复制标红的token
接下来,如果想要用java调取,那么就可以用httpclient去传参调用就行了,不过推荐使用okhttp,因为okhttp访问真的快,而且还有同步异步,还是很好的插件的,以上就是全部内容,希望可以帮助你!
然后查看Grafana官方api,都是英文但是感觉说的还是挺明白的!我给的链接就是仪表盘相关的接口,因为它的界面全是仪表盘,所以一般都应该是要请求这个接口把
根据官方描述获取仪表盘是要根据某个uid获取的。
界面上标红的就是查询语句通过这个语句就可以查到想要的值,那么这个查询语句也是需要传参的,里边有instance选择和namespace选择框,那么查询语句里有instance就需要替换,替换原则可以自己查找规律,对照里边f12开发者模式query参数传递就可以了,
点击edit,可以查看到公式一样的查询语句,那个查询语句就代表要查询MemoryWorkingSet的这个值。然后edit进入如下界面
进入界面找到如下所示apikeys
点击右上角绿色按钮addapikey,填写字段属性,主要的Role角色,选择viewer的化有些接口访问不了,选择admin所有的接口都能访问,Timetolive是时间期限,写1d就是一天的意思,1m:一个月,1y代表一年,不填写代表没有期限
那么你肯定要问了我怎么才能知道参数呢,其实都在访问仪表盘返回的数据里,对应的获取数据都会有参数,按照规则进行替换就可,如下这个数据
首先使用Grafanaapi需要apikey认证,访问Grafana系统可以获取key。
你仔细看返回的json数据,全都是下表结构的内容,是没有数据的
那么数据在哪里呢,也可以这样,假设你需要MemoryWorkingSet这个面板的数据,那么在那个面板
postman测试一下请求接口访问k8s容器组资源的uid
文章为作者独立观点,不代表股票交易接口观点